Output b0481466cb6dd557195dd2feb29d5357cc73418104dd57b3b58f76c8e685bf57:4

value
1560000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e77d909a4a5ac95c4579778e8064684f4c31dd8 OP_EQUAL
address
3DDidtKvQqHZyKQCHzM5NYR9cMGiFRiEGP
transaction
b0481466cb6dd557195dd2feb29d5357cc73418104dd57b3b58f76c8e685bf57
confirmations
284952
spent
true